Fundamental Analysis: What Powers SUI’s Growth?
At the core of SUI’s potential lies its innovative architecture. Unlike traditional blockchains that rely on account-based models, SUI uses an object-centric data model powered by the Move programming language — a design that enables parallel transaction processing, ultra-fast finality, and low-latency execution.
Key features driving adoption include:
- zkLogin: Simplifies onboarding by allowing users to log in with their Web2 identities (like Google), reducing friction for mainstream users.
- Sponsored Transactions: Enables dApps to cover gas fees for users, removing a major barrier to entry.
- Programmable Transaction Blocks: Offers developers greater flexibility in designing complex smart contract logic.
These innovations aren’t just technical upgrades — they’re user experience breakthroughs that position SUI as a serious competitor to Ethereum, Solana, and Avalanche.

Token Supply Metrics: Scarcity and Demand Dynamics
Understanding SUI’s tokenomics is essential for any price prediction. The token has a maximum supply capped at 10 billion, with a current circulating supply of approximately 2.51 billion — meaning about 25% of the total supply is already in circulation.
This controlled emission model helps mitigate inflationary pressure over time. Unlike some tokens with endless minting mechanisms, SUI’s hard cap introduces scarcity, especially if demand accelerates due to ecosystem growth or institutional interest.

The Power of Leverage in Crypto Trading
Leverage allows traders to control larger positions with minimal capital. For example, using 100x leverage, a $100 investment can control $10,000 worth of SUI. If the price moves favorably by just 10%, that’s a 1,000% return on initial capital.
However, leverage is a double-edged sword — it amplifies both gains and losses. A sudden market reversal can trigger liquidation if proper risk management isn’t applied.
